Types of Tourist Visas
When it comes to tourist visas, there are several types available worldwide to cater to different travel needs. Each type may have specific requirements and restrictions, so it’s essential to understand the differences before applying.
Schengen Visa
The Schengen Visa allows travelers to visit multiple European countries within the Schengen Area with a single visa. It is popular among tourists looking to explore various European destinations without the hassle of applying for separate visas.
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A)
An Electronic Travel Authorization (eTA) is a type of visa that allows travelers to enter certain countries by obtaining an electronic authorization online. This visa is commonly used for short-term visits and is known for its convenience and ease of application.
Visa on Arrival
Visa on Arrival is a type of visa that allows travelers to obtain a visa upon arrival at their destination country. This type of visa is suitable for last-minute travel plans or when the visa application process needs to be expedited.
Tourist Visa Exemptions
Some countries offer visa exemptions for tourists from certain nationalities, allowing them to enter the country without a visa for a specific period. Tourist visa exemptions are often based on diplomatic agreements or visa waiver programs between countries.

Required Documents and Eligibility Criteria
When applying for a tourist visa, it is crucial to have all the necessary documents in order and meet the eligibility criteria set by the immigration authorities. This ensures a smooth and successful application process.
Essential Documents
- Valid passport with at least six months validity from the intended date of entry.
- Completed visa application form.
- Passport-sized photographs meeting the specifications provided.
- Evidence of sufficient funds to cover the expenses during the stay.
- Travel itinerary, including flight reservations and accommodation details.
- Proof of onward travel or return ticket.
- Travel insurance covering medical expenses and repatriation.
- Invitation letter (if applicable).
Eligibility Criteria
- Applicants must have a genuine intention to visit the country for tourism purposes only.
- Demonstrate ties to their home country, such as employment, family, or property, to show intentions to return.
- Have enough financial means to support themselves during the stay without seeking employment.
- Comply with the laws and regulations of the country and not pose a security or health risk.
- Meet any specific requirements or conditions set by the immigration authorities of the country.

Handling Visa Rejections
When it comes to tourist visa applications, rejection can be a disappointing and frustrating experience. Understanding the common reasons for visa rejections is crucial to avoid making the same mistakes in the future. If your tourist visa application gets rejected, there are steps you can take to address the situation and possibly reapply. Here are some tips to help you navigate the process:
Common Reasons for Visa Rejections
- Insufficient funds: One of the most common reasons for visa rejections is the inability to prove that you have enough money to cover your expenses during your stay.
- Incomplete or incorrect documentation: Providing incomplete or incorrect information in your application can lead to rejection. Make sure to double-check all your documents before submitting.
- Lack of travel itinerary: Failing to provide a detailed travel itinerary or purpose of your visit can raise suspicion and result in rejection.
- Past visa violations: If you have a history of visa violations or overstaying in a country, it can negatively impact your current application.
Steps to Take After Visa Rejection
- Review the rejection letter: Understand the specific reasons for your visa rejection as outlined in the rejection letter.
- Seek clarification: If you are unsure about the reasons for rejection, consider reaching out to the embassy or consulate for clarification.
- Address the issues: Take the necessary steps to address the reasons for rejection, such as providing additional documentation or correcting errors.
- Reapply if eligible: Once you have addressed the issues that led to rejection, you can consider reapplying for a tourist visa.
